Eligibility Criteria for Voter Registration
- Citizenship: You must be a citizen of India.
- Age: You must be 18 years of age or older on the qualifying date (1st Jan, 1st April, 1st July, or 1st Oct of the year).
- Residence: You should be an “ordinary resident” of the constituency where you want to be enrolled.
Documents Required for Online Voter ID Application
Identity/Age Proof – Aadhaar Card, PAN Card, Birth Certificate, or Class 10th Marksheet.
Address Proof – Aadhaar Card, Indian Passport, Electricity/Water bill, or Bank Passbook.
Photograph – One recent passport-sized color photograph with a white background.
Step-by-Step Guide to Apply for Voter ID Online (Form 6)
Step 1:- First, visit the official website by clicking on the LINK provided below.
Step 2:- f you are a new user, click on the ‘Sign-Up’ button. Enter your mobile number and email to create an account. Once registered, log in using your credentials and the OTP sent to your phone.
Step 3:- Once logged in, look for “New Registration for General Electors” and click on Form 6.
Note: Form 6 is specifically for Indian residents. If you are an NRI, you must fill Form 6A.
Step 4:- Enter Personal Details
- Select State/District/Assembly Constituency: Choose the area where you currently live.
- Personal Details: Enter your name, surname, and relative’s name (Father/Husband).
- Upload Photo: Upload your passport-size photo.
Step 5:- Select the document type for Age Proof and Address Proof from the dropdown menu and upload the scanned copies.
Step 6:- Double-check all the entered information. Once satisfied, click on the ‘Preview’ button to see the final draft. If everything is correct, click ‘Submit’.
What Happens After Submission?
After you submit the form, you will receive a Reference ID. Keep this safe to track your application status.
- BLO Appointment: A Booth Level Officer (BLO) will visit your residence for physical verification.
- Verification: The Electoral Registration Officer (ERO) will verify the BLO’s report.
- EPIC Generation: Once approved, your name will be added to the electoral roll, and a unique EPIC Number will be generated.
- Delivery: Your physical Voter ID card will be delivered to your registered address via Speed Post within 15–30 days.
How to Track Your Voter ID Status
- Visit the Voters’ Service Portal.
- Click on ‘Track Application Status’.
- Enter your Reference ID and select your State.
- The current stage of your application will be displayed on the screen.
